Question 1 (a) A question very similar to this has appeared on many papers in the previous specification where they performed well. It was disappointing to see that on this occasion that few student... s appreciated that as a result of the cooling Earth and its atmosphere that the water vapour would condense, fall as rain and form the seas and oceans. Many students surprisingly thought that increasing oxygen or carbon dioxide levels or global temperatures were the cause. Many students also thought that as a result of increasing animal and/or human life caused a greater increase of water usage causing a fall in the amount of water vapour in the atmosphere. Markers ignore any irrelevant writing as long as it does not contradict any of the marking points, which applied to most of this answer. Many students thought that the decrease in amount of water vapour had something to do with carbon dioxide or the greenhouse effect. GCSE Science 1SC0 2CH 5Question 1 (b) (i) Although the calculation was quite straightforward taking the difference in volume and converting that into a percentage, many students simply took the 40 dividing by 50 and converting that into a percentage giving the value of 80% and failed to relate that back to the first line where it stated that the apparatus was used to find the percentage of oxygen in dry air. It was thus surprising to see that they were happy to accept that as the value. However, about half the students carried out a correct calculation to obtain a value of 20%.
